Output 26998054258c1bef8f834cbbd3bc0807bab66779733709819a3ac5a6a06e9079:1

value
17107539
script pubkey
OP_0 OP_PUSHBYTES_20 4c324a358ba6b0d48eac993a0650edc4c33d83f1
address
bc1qfsey5dvt56cdfr4vnyaqv58dcnpnmql37efx7w
transaction
26998054258c1bef8f834cbbd3bc0807bab66779733709819a3ac5a6a06e9079
spent
true